# PolyPort Studio: Interactive, Verifiable Algebraic Portfolio Design (MVP) This repository implements a production-oriented MVP for a graphical, algebraic DSL-driven portfolio design tool. - Language: Python (Core). See `pyproject.toml` for packaging and project metadata. - Core functionality: A minimal DSL parser that converts a simple domain-specific language into a canonical LocalProblem-like representation. - Extensibility: Designed for adapters (Graph-of-Contracts) to map real-world data feeds into the canonical form. - Testing: Pytest-based tests; an executable `test.sh` orchestrates tests and packaging checks.
